Hibernians have been officially crowned 2025/26 Equatorial Football League Championship Champions, completing one of the most commanding second‑division campaigns in recent EFL history.Across 17 matches, Hibs delivered a level of consistency, intensity, and attacking quality that set them apart from the rest of the division. Their final record — 15 wins, 0 draws, 2 losses — reflects a team that approached every fixture with purpose and belief.

Champions Built on Power and Precision

  • Goals For: 59
  • Goals Against: 19
  • Goal Difference: +40
  • Total Points: 45

Hibernians finished the season with the league’s best attack, best defence. Their +40 goal difference highlights a side that not only won matches but controlled them from start to finish.

Singapore FC have been officially crowned 2025/26 Equatorial Football League Premiership Champions, completing a remarkable unbeaten campaign and finishing the season as the league’s standout side. Across 17 matches, Singapore FC delivered a level of consistency and dominance unmatched by any other club in the division. Their current tally — 13 wins, 4 draws, 0 losses — reflects a team that combined attacking flair with defensive discipline from the opening weekend through to being crowned champions.

A Season Defined by Excellence

  • Goals For: 66
  • Goals Against: 19
  • Goal Difference: +47
  • Total Points: 43

Singapore FC not only topped the table but did so with the league’s best attack and best defensive record, a rare double that underscores the completeness of their performances. Their +47 goal difference is one of the strongest in recent EFL Premiership history.

Exciting new changes announced at the AGM including:

  1. Expansion of the League to incorporate 5 new teams and the establishment of a new Division (League One).
  2. New EFL 7s Tournament coming 23rd August.
  3. Introduction of new Top Goalscorer and Top Assists awards for each division.
  4. Introduction of a new Goal of the Month and Goal of the Season process and award.
  5. ThunderWear announce sponsorship extension for new season.
  6. EFL Cup Draw to take place 6th September 2025.
